Object comes Under accusative form.
I am going to school
I am reading a book
School and Book are objects here, I am subject I am performing the action
The thing on which action is performed is object

I am Reading a Book
Here Book is object, Reading is action and I am the doer
In active voice, Doer is in Nominative form and object in Accusative

Accusative forms
- पुस्तकम् - Book
- विद्यालयम् - School
- पुष्पम् - Flower
- राष्ट्रम्- Nation

अहं पुस्तकं पठामि - I am reading Book
अहं विद्यालयं गच्छामि - I am going to school
सः विद्यालयं गच्छति - He is going to school
सः पुस्तकं पठति - He is reading a Book
